Our geese, ducks and hens all free range and spend most of the time in the same areas. The geese don't bother the hens. The ducks are quite aggressive towards the geese however and are definitely in charge.

Our geese rule the world and even the dog.  They should all live happily more or less but I'd wait until the geese are quite big, they're still infants inside, unconfident, and tend not to get bossy until at least a year old.  ;)
